A little bluegrass at Music at the Mission

| 05 Apr 2012 | 12:04

WEST MILFORD — One of the most respected artists in the new school of bluegrass, Sierra Hull hasreceived five IBMA (International Bluegrass Music Association) nominations inthe past three years and is the first bluegrass musician to receive BerkleeSchool of Music’s prestigious Presidential Scholarship.

Music at the Mission, in partnership with WFUV 90.7 FM, is proud to present Sierra Hull & Highway 111 on Saturday, April 21, at 8 p.m.

Hull has been praised by Dolly Parton, who called her “truly a beautiful and talented gift to this world, so special and unique,” andby Alison Krauss, who said Hull “is a remarkably talented, beautiful human being. Success could not come to a more worthy person.”
